Current Libyan slaughter overshawdowed by Japan disaster
With news of the current multistage nuclear disaster affecting citizens of Japan in the form of snow with radiation, Libyan rebels in the last stronghold outside of their rebel capitol of Benghazi were under attack and destroyed at the hands of the Libyan army. The army took no prisoners and killed anyone, regardless if they were with the rebels or not, that got in the way. Truely something that could have been prevented, France are in talks with Arab countries, to put together life saving air defense, as the Libyan army moves on to Benghazi. Just recently Libyan airplanes bombed the airport at Benghazi to prevent foreign aid. Qaddafi laughed at the aspects of any country coming to the aid of the rebels, which are made up of all classes and education levels. One of the sons of Qaddafi chuckled when asked about a no-fly-zone saying the military operation will be over within 48 hours. There is no doubt that the army will move to slaughter the entire city of Benghazi. Qaddafi said "The rebels should flee to Egypt while they still can".
